Output 2f66f84ac803dbfac0aafaa14ab342573191b7db7cf359e743194c38de674bb3:1
- value
- 1354649
- script pubkey
- OP_0 OP_PUSHBYTES_20 c29bffdcf3a53f7857c56d26945f82593d1a54dc
- address
- bc1qc2dllh8n55lhs479d5nfghuzty7354xuysxhaw
- transaction
- 2f66f84ac803dbfac0aafaa14ab342573191b7db7cf359e743194c38de674bb3